Output 105951f652de653bdb1fffa5cd99df170e3cf007851e723be77af0381106e6fe:1

value
1458071121
script pubkey
OP_0 OP_PUSHBYTES_20 d8d2e9a19237857dcecab513fb2a743364f6a1ee
address
bc1qmrfwngvjx7zhmnk2k5flk2n5xdj0dg0wn7jm6n
transaction
105951f652de653bdb1fffa5cd99df170e3cf007851e723be77af0381106e6fe
spent
true